Question: If I clone a repository with --depth=10, can I later run git pull to get more commits?
Answer:
Yes, you can run git pull later on a shallow clone. Here’s what you need to know:
Shallow Clone Basics
--depth=10 creates a shallow clone — it only downloads the latest 10 commits instead of the full history. This makes the initial clone faster and smaller.
Running git pull Later
git pull
This works fine and will fetch new commits pushed after your clone. It keeps the repo shallow — you’ll still only have a limited history window, but it slides forward as new commits arrive.
Deepening History (Optional)
If you later want more history, you can deepen or fully unshallow:
# Deepen by 10 more commits
git fetch --deepen=10
# Unshallow completely (fetch full history)
git fetch --unshallow
# Or equivalently
git pull --unshallow
Key Behaviors Summary
| Command | Effect |
|---|---|
git pull |
Gets new commits, stays shallow |
git fetch --deepen=N |
Adds N more commits to history |
git fetch --unshallow |
Fetches complete history |
git log |
Shows only the shallow history |
